    <abstract id="aspace_92cc2f9c66df18c2e86d1e5a67e6f58f" label="Abstract">Herbert E. Valentine (1841-1917) served in Company F, 23rd Massachusetts Volunteer Infantry during the American Civil War. The collection contains a 50-page scrapbook compiled by Valentine with newspaper clippings written in 1911-1912 about his regiment's war activities, photographs from a monument dedication ceremony for his regiment in New Berne, North Carolina in 1908, and 39 ink wash scenes sketched during the war years.</abstract>

<p>Herbert E. Valentine (1841-1917) served in Company F, 23rd Massachusetts Volunteer Infantry during the American Civil War, and he authored <title render="italic">Story of Co. F, 23rd Massachusetts Volunteers in the War for the Union 1861-1865</title> (W.H. Clarke &amp; Co., Boston, 1896). He was a photographer, who enlisted while living in Salem, Massachusetts. He is buried in Springfield Cemetery, Springfield, Massachusetts.</p><p>Sources:

<p>The Herbert E. Valentine Scrapbook is a 50-page scrapbook compiled by Valentine, who served in Company F, 23rd Massachusetts Volunteer Infantry during the American Civil War. Scrapbook comprises a series of newspaper clippings from the Salem [Massachusetts] <title render="italic">News</title>, written in 1911-1912 by Valentine, giving details of his regiment's war activities. It also includes photographs, many taken in New Berne, North Carolina, by Valentine in 1908, during dedication of a monument to members of his regiment. The scrapbook also has Valentine's 39 ink wash scenes sketched during the war years.</p>  </scopecontent>
